Flooding has damaged crops and plants of many farmers in several areas of my town for more than two months. The rain continues to fall at night, but it is extremely hot and sunny during the day. This has been the pattern for nearly two weeks. Today I cleaned and trimmed the leaves of some of my orchids that were planted in hanging baskets because they were infected with diseases and fungus. If I don't clean it, the infected and fungus will eventually destroy the orchid's root. This Cattleya Orchid in the photo has been blooming for nearly a month. I really like how its showy flower that lasts for a long time if we can control the excess moisture and overwatering that touches the flower.
